BHDDH, Rhode Island Department of Behavioral Healthcare, Developmental Disabilities and Hospitals

Rhode Island IDD services are licensed by BHDDH under 212-RICR, funded through the state’s comprehensive 1115 demonstration, and shaped by the 2014 DOJ consent decree driving Employment First and community integration.

How does CareHub handle Rhode Island incident reporting?
CareHub prompts the immediate QA hotline report (401-462-2629) for suspected abuse, neglect, or mistreatment, tracks serious incidents for the 24-hour window, and keeps written documentation and follow-up in one place.
